Nice man. Which camera and lens do you use?

I'm doing the same stuff myself but not ass good yet. Using Canon Eos 400D and Ef 50mm 1.8. Iæ'm saving to canon Ef 24mm 1.4 USM L and speedlite 430ex.

Thanx man. But when you're using F/8 it's easy to get dark photoes. It's probablt only in the summertime that you can use 1/500 and f/8. i struggled even when I have my camera set to 1/200 and f/1.8 :P But I'm so lokkin forward to the summer.
